Sketch guided solid texturing

نویسندگان

  • Guo-Xin Zhang
  • Song-Pei Du
  • Yu-Kun Lai
  • Tianyun Ni
  • Shi-Min Hu
چکیده

Compared to 2D textures, solid textures can represent not only the bounding surfaces, but also their interiors. Existing solid texture synthesis methods pay little attention to the generation of conforming textures that capture geometric structures or reflect the artists’ design intentions. In this paper, we propose a novel approach to synthesizing solid textures using 2D exemplars. The generated textures locally agree with a tensor field derived from user sketching curves. We use a deterministic approach and only a small portion of the voxels needs to be synthesized on demand. Correction is fundamental in deterministic texture synthesis. We propose a history windows representation, which is general enough to unifiedly represent various previous correction schemes, and a dual grid scheme based on it to significantly reduce the dependent voxels while still producing high quality results. Experiments demonstrate that our method produces significantly improved solid textures with a small amount of user interaction. 2010 Elsevier Inc. All rights reserved.

برای دانلود مت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

منابع مشابه

SIGGRAPH 2006 Sketch : Interactive Out-Of-Core Texturing

(a) (b) (c) (d) Figure 1: (a) General framework for interactive out-of-core texturing. (b) Initial untextured out-of-core mesh (8M polygons). (c) Interactive texturing of an in-core point-sampled approximated geometry (150k samples). (d) Point-sampled texture applied on the initial full-size mesh.

متن کامل

The Solid Map: Methods for Generating a 2-D Texture Map for Solid Texturing

The solid map provides a view-independent method for solid texturing using an ordinary 2-D surface texture map. The solid map transforms a model’s polygons into 2-D texture space without overlap. It then rasterizes the polygons in this space, interpolating the solid texture coordinates across the pixels of the polygon. These stored solid texture coordinates are then read by a texture synthesis ...

متن کامل

Interactive Solid Texturing using Point-based Multiresolution Representations

This paper presents an interactive environment for texturing surfaces of arbitrary 3D objects. By uniquely using solid textures and applying them to the surface, we do not require an explicit parameterisation in texture space. Various solid textures can be combined by building a constructive texturing tree of space partitions to define the photometric attributes at each location of the object. ...

متن کامل

APST Antialiased Procedural Texturing Interface for OpenGL

The current implementation of OpenGL only supports standard 1-D and 2-D texture mapping. An interface is proposed to extend the OpenGL library, to support a simpli ed model of antialiased procedural solid texturing in OpenGL version 1.1. This extension to the OpenGL language does not modify the existing OpenGL standard. It is designed as a supplemental library that works with existing implement...

متن کامل

Adaptive Solid Texturing for Web3D Applications

Solid texturing is a well-known computer graphics technology, but still has problems today, because it consumes too much time if every pixel is calculated on the fly or has a very high memory requirement if all of the pixels are stored in the beginning. Although some methods have been proposed, almost all of them need the support of specific hardware accelerators. Hence, these methods could not...

متن کامل

ذخیره در منابع من


  با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ید

برای دانلود مت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ید

ثبت نام

اگ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ید

عنوان ژورنال:
  • Graphical Models

دوره 73  شماره 

صفحات  -

تاریخ انتشار 2011